Google targets in-game ads

Internet superpower Google is believed to be planning a move into the in-game ads market through an acquisition of advertising firm Adscape.

The Wall Street Journal reports that takeover talks are currently underway for the firm and its technology, which allows for the placement of advertisements in video games, and predicts that an announcement could be made later this week.

The INDIE Live Expo 2024 event is to feature over 100 game titles

INDIE Live Expo, Japan’s premiere online digital showcase series , will debut never-before-seen games & content updates across more than 100 titles on May 25th.

The Pokémon Center Re-Releases Its Van Gogh Goods – And Sells Out Most in Under 24 Hours

Seven months after its infamous launch, the Van Gogh Museum is restocking its popular Pokémon collaboration items -- and selling out fast.
